Q
How many databases
are used?
A
There is one single
and central Caspian database. However this database contains an
unlimited number of business databases, for example ‘Hot Prospects'
database and ‘Top 50 Customers' database. Furthermore, through the
central database unlimited numbers of unique databases can be created
per each field based account manager/sales person. For multi site
organisations without a fast and effective VPN or WAN, there is
also the multi site bi-directions databases which once again are
subsidiaries to the central host database.

Q
How many records can
be effectively stored and managed in the Caspian database?
A
There are no limits
to the number of records, we have known of Caspian databases running
into millions of accounts with even larger numbers of contacts.
